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Blaine Apartments

What is the Cheapest Pet Friendly apartment in Blaine?

Currently the most affordable Pet Friendly Apartment in Blaine is at 89 Lexington Lakes listed at $790.

How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Blaine Apartment?

The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Blaine is $1,801.

What is the largest Pet Friendly Blaine Apartment for rent?

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Blaine is a 2,134 square feet unit starting from $2,671 at Foxtail Hollow Townhomes.

What is the average size for Blaine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in Blaine is currently at 756 sq ft.
